Challenges and Limitations of AI Recommendation Engines in Legal Tech
Implementing an effective AI recommendation engine for trend detection in legal tech poses several challenges. Some of the key issues include:
- Data quality and availability: High-quality, relevant data is often scarce or difficult to obtain in the legal tech domain.
- Domain-specific knowledge: Legal trends and regulations are constantly evolving, requiring specialized domain expertise.
- Scalability and performance: Handling large volumes of data and providing fast recommendations can be computationally intensive.
- Explainability and interpretability: Understanding why certain recommendations are made is crucial in legal tech, where transparency and accountability are paramount.
- Regulatory compliance: Ensuring that AI-driven trend detection meets regulatory requirements, such as GDPR and HIPAA, can be a complex challenge.
By acknowledging these challenges, developers and deployers of AI recommendation engines for legal tech can take proactive steps to address them and create effective solutions.
Solution Overview
To build an AI-powered recommendation engine for trend detection in legal tech, we can leverage a combination of machine learning algorithms and natural language processing (NLP) techniques.
Step 1: Data Collection and Preprocessing
Collect relevant data from various sources such as court cases, contracts, and legislation. Preprocess the data by tokenizing text, removing stop words, stemming or lemmatizing words, and converting all text to lowercase.
Solution Components
The recommendation engine will consist of the following components:
- Data Warehouse: A centralized database to store and manage the collected data.
- Text Analysis Module: Utilizes NLP techniques such as topic modeling (e.g., Latent Dirichlet Allocation) and sentiment analysis (e.g., using TextBlob or NLTK) to extract insights from unstructured text data.
- Machine Learning Model: A predictive model that analyzes the extracted features and predicts trends in legal tech, such as predicting the likelihood of a case being successful based on historical data.
Solution Implementation
To implement the solution, we can use the following tools and technologies:
- Python with TensorFlow or PyTorch for Machine Learning
- NLTK or spaCy for NLP Tasks
- Apache Spark for Data Processing
The solution will also incorporate visualization tools (e.g., Tableau) to present complex data insights in an intuitive manner.
